International Symposium on Engineering under Uncertainty: Safety Assessment and Management (ISEUSAM - 2012) is organized by Bengal Engineering and Science University, India during the first week of January 2012 at Kolkata. The primary aim of ISEUSAM 2012 is to provide a platform to facilitate the discussion for a better understanding and management of uncertainty and risk, encompassing various aspects of safety and reliability of engineering systems.
The conference received an overwhelming response from national as well as international scholars, experts and delegates from different parts of the world. Papers received from authors of several countries including Australia, Canada, China, Germany, Italy, UAE, UK and USA, besides India. More than two hundred authors have shown their interest in the symposium. The Proceedings presents ninety two high quality papers which address issues of uncertainty encompassing various fields of engineering, i.e. uncertainty analysis and modelling, structural reliability, geotechnical engineering, vibration control, earthquake engineering, environmental engineering, stochastic dynamics, transportation system, system identification and damage assessment, and infrastructure engineering.

Prof. S. Chakraborty has been teaching in the Department of Civil Engineering of Bengal Engineering and Science University, India for 17 years. He has completed his Ph.D. in Structural Engineering from IIT Kharagpur in 1995. He is involved in numerous projects of Department of Science and Technology, Govt. of India. Prof. Chakraborty has been awarded Fellow of the Indian National Academy of Engineering to recognize distinguished contributions to Engineering and also the Humboldt Research Fellowship for Experienced Researchers by the Alexander von Humboldt foundation to pursue advance research in seismic vulnerability analysis at RWTH Aachen Germany. He is also Managing Editor of International Journal of Engineering under Uncertainty: Hazards, Assessment, and Mitigation.
Prof. Gautam Bhattacharya is a distinguished faculty member of Department of Civil Engineering at Bengal Engineering and Science University, India. His area of research is deterministic and probabilistic analysis of reinforced and unreinforced slopes, retaining structures and foundations and geotechnical earthquake engineering. He has published several scientific articles in peer reviewed journals and also authored books with CRC Press and Springer. He has won several awards including the prestigious Sir Biren Mookerjee Prize for proficiencies in various courses at the undergraduate level.
